This all-new Worldographer Bundle presents license keys and Icon Sets for Worldographer, the easy-to-use software from Inkwell Ideas that lets you quickly craft maps of worlds, kingdoms, cities, villages, and dungeons for tabletop fantasy roleplaying games. Whether you run Windows, Mac OSX, or Linux, Worldographer lets you make colorful hexmaps and square-grid battlemats step-by-step in minutes. The program can also autogenerate a map – anything from a wayside inn to a complete campaign world – and can annotate your map with details and special features, all fully editable. Import Inkwell's Icon Sets or your own graphics to customize your maps. The only limit on map size is your computer's memory. This Bundle of Holding site doesn't host the Worldographer program. While this isn't as versatile as some mapping software, it's fast and gives good results assuming that you want hexagon or grid maps - if you're looking for something more like real terrain there are lots of alternatives worth a look, including some freeware.
